  • Next inFamous To Be PSN Download

    Sony and Sucker Punch studios have released details for the next inFamous instalment. A download only title from the PlayStation Store, inFamous 2: Festival Of Blood will be a spin off title pitting Cole against a vast horde of vampires.

  • PS3 Price Drop

    Sony have confirmed today that the 160GB Slim will drop to £199.99 as a RRP. This means that retailers could potentially sell the console at a lower price, with reports saying retailers are looking at £179.99 – the same price as a Nintendo Wii just 8 months ago!

  • GAME Stores To Sell Digital Games

    The GAME group (GAME & GAMESTATION) have begun selling Digital PlayStation 3 games in stores. Initially there are only 40 stores taking part, but full roll-out is expected over the 620+ stores by the end of September. Titles on offer include God of War Collection, MAG and Killzone Steel Rain Map Pack.
